Large 3,566m² block | Four-bedroom house | Semi-rural feel with town access | Family or lifestyle buyer focus This property’s defining strength is its land. At 3,566m², it sits well beyond the typical suburban lot in Moss Vale, placing it in the larger-holding segment of the market where space, privacy, and outdoor potential become the primary draw. The four-bedroom, two-bathroom configuration suits a family seeking room to spread out, or a buyer looking for a semi-rural lifestyle without losing proximity to the station, shops, and schools. The house itself is straightforward detached stock, but the land gives it a rare edge—this is the kind of property that appeals to those who value a buffer from neighbours and the flexibility to shape the outdoors to their own needs. Value here is largely land-driven, and that cuts both ways. The size of the block may support future subdivision potential, but that depends on zoning and council requirements, which have not been confirmed. If the house is dated or needs work, the price should reflect the cost of bringing it up to standard, as the dwelling is unlikely to carry significant premium on its own. Buyers should weigh the balance between what the land is worth in its current form and what it might offer with the right approvals. The absence of confirmed details on finishes, building age, or aspect means a physical inspection and title search are essential before forming a firm view. || Comparable Sales: 3 Beaconsfield Road sold for $1.16M on 2,770m²; 5 Beaconsfield Road estimated around $980k on 4,001m² | Property Price Band: $1.0M–$1.1M | Value Drivers: land size, dwelling condition, subdivision potential

Market Insight

Moss Vale in the Southern Highlands offers a commuter-friendly position via Sydney rail and road links. Demand is led by families and professionals, with household incomes above regional levels. The house market is firm: median price $1.02–$1.07 million, annual growth 9.68%, and 233 sales. Units lag at $735,000, growing 4.03%. Houses take around 60 days to sell, with gross yields of 3.68% for houses and 4.18% for units. A 10-year CAGR of 8.8%, underpinned by houses representing 90% of sales, supports the outlook. Key constraints are interest-rate sensitivity, scarce unit stock at 33 annual sales, and pricing near the state median.
